Boy Dies from Rabies After Touching a Bat

男孩觸碰蝙蝠後染狂犬病死亡


Introduction

An 11-year-old boy in Ontario, Canada, died. He had rabies because he touched a bat.

加拿大安大略省一名11歲男孩死亡,他因觸碰蝙蝠而感染狂犬病。

Main Body

The boy slept in a cottage in 2024. A bat touched him. He did not see any bite marks. He did not see the bat act strange.

該男孩於2024年在一家小屋中睡覺,當時有一隻蝙蝠觸碰了他。他沒有看到任何咬傷痕跡,也沒有發現蝙蝠有異常行為。

First, the boy felt numb in his face. Doctors thought he had other sicknesses. Then, he became very confused. He went to the hospital.

起初,男孩感覺臉部麻痺。醫生原以為他是患有其他疾病。隨後,他變得非常意識混亂,於是前往醫院就醫。

Tests showed he had the rabies virus. This is the first case in Ontario since 1967. Bats are the main way people get rabies in North America now.

檢測結果顯示他感染了狂犬病病毒。這是安大略省自1967年以來的第一例病例。目前在北美,蝙蝠是人類感染狂犬病的主要途徑。

Conclusion

The boy died. You must get a rabies shot immediately if a bat touches you, even if you see no injury.
